Ejemplo n.º 1
0
 internal BetterLogger(ILog log, bool traceEnabled)
 {
     this.log          = log;
     this.traceEnabled = traceEnabled;
     Error             = new BetterLevelLogger(this.log, LogLevel.Error);
     RefreshLogLevel();
 }
Ejemplo n.º 2
0
 public BetterLogger(ILog log, LogLevel level)
 {
     Error   = new BetterLevelLogger(log, LogLevel.Error);
     Warning = new BetterLevelLogger(log, LogLevel.Warning);
     Info    = new BetterLevelLogger(log, LogLevel.Log);
     if (level > LogLevel.Debug)
     {
         return;
     }
     Debug = new BetterLevelLogger(log, LogLevel.Debug);
 }